Lemon Twigs & Tchotchke
Probably one of the most used musical references on this blog is The Beach Boys. Their sunny songs with astounding harmonies are an influence to m-a-n-y Christmas music makers. Also to The Lemon Twigs, an American rockband centered around two brothers. To call them retro, or 'magpies' is an understatement - these guys relive the best parts of the musical 60s and 70s.
The brothers worked with female pop trio Tchotchke, who make music in the vein of girl groups like Ronettes and Shangri-La's. Perfect for Christmas, one could say. 'Tchotchkes' the song is about tchotchkes, or trinkets, souvenir-like gifts that are 'a gem, not the stone', to quote from the lyrics.
